About GWMG


Morgan Stanley is a leading global financial services firm providing a wide range of investment banking, securities, investment management and wealth management services. The Firm's employees serve clients worldwide including corporations, governments, institutions and individuals from more than 600 offices in 33 countries.

As of March 2008, Morgan Stanley’s Global Wealth Management Group (GWMG) was one of the largest businesses of its kind in the nation, with over $700 billion in client assets and over 8,000 Financial Advisors and Investment Representatives. GWMG provides a range of wealth management products and services to individuals, businesses and institutions. These include brokerage and investment advisory services, financial and wealth planning, credit and lending, cash management, annuities and insurance, retirement and trust services.
